Attachment Styles & Theology of Adoption - A Conversation with a Biblical Counselor

In this episode of the Unprofessional Parenting Podcast, Matt and Laney sit down with Biblical counselor, Josh Waulk of Baylight Counseling, to unpack the powerful connection between attachment and the theology of adoption. Together, we explore how understanding attachment styles can help foster parents build trust, create stability, and form secure bonds with children from difficult backgrounds.

This conversation also digs into the gospel’s picture of adoption—how God welcomes us into His family—and how that truth shapes the way we parent foster and adopted children. With practical tools, healthy family rhythms, and biblical wisdom, this episode equips you to build a safe and secure home where healing can begin.

👉 What you’ll learn in this episode:

  • An overview of attachment styles and how they show up in foster care

  • Why healthy rhythms are essential to building security and trust

  • Practical steps to create a safe, stable home environment

  • How the theology of adoption shapes our understanding of parenting

  • Encouragement for foster and adoptive parents to parent with patience, grace, and gospel-centered love

Perfect for foster parents, adoptive families, and anyone who wants to better understand how God’s design for family brings hope and healing to kids from hard places.
